Popular Welding Certificates

While the AWS’ basic CW card opens the door for most work opportunities, some industries will require their own certain certificate. Some of the most-common of which are highlighted below.

  • CWI and SCWI Certification for Welding Inspectors and Senior Welding Inspectors
  • API Certification for welders who work with pipelines in the gas and oil industry
  • CW Certificates to be a Certified Welder
  • ASME Certification for individuals who focus on boiler and pressure vessels

The following graphic shows wage and jobs estimates for welding professionals in the State of Ohio through 2022.

Ohio Employment
2012 2022 Change Annual Job Openings
Welders, Cutters, Solderers, and Brazers 13,760 14,370 4% 400
Ohio Annual Salary
Low Median High
Welders,
Cutters, Solderers, and Brazers
$24,800 $35,300 $50,800

Source: O*Net Online

Information Included in Welding Specialist Schools in Anderson Ferry, OH

Despite the fact that there is not a manual teaching how to pick the right welding schools, there are items to consider. The first task in beginning a career as a welding specialist is to pick which of the outstanding brazing classes will help you. welding specialist program or school you ultimately choose really needs to be certified by the American Welding Society. Some other topics that you will have to look at besides the accreditation issue include:

  • Make sure the institution teaches with gear that fits the latest industry requirements
  • Determine if the facility offers financial assistance
  • Make certain the college’s curriculum features courses in GTAW, SMAW, pipe welding and GMAW
  • Look for colleges that comply with AWS SENSE standards
